Skip to main content

Lightweight utility functions for JAX arrays, batching, and pytrees

Project description

Jaxmod

Release 0.2.0 Python 3.11+ License: GPL v3 CI Checked with pyright bear-ified Test coverage

About

Jaxmod is a Python package that provides lightweight utility functions for JAX arrays, batching, and pytrees. It mostly builds on top of the amazing Equinox package, whilst notably incorporating structural conventions and helper functions that make JAX-based scientific programming more convenient and consistent.

Documentation

The documentation is available online, with options to download it in EPUB or PDF format:

https://jaxmod.readthedocs.io/en/latest/

Quick install

Jaxmod is a Python package that can be installed on a variety of platforms (e.g. Mac, Windows, Linux). It is recommended to install Jaxmod in a dedicated Python environment. Before installation, create and activate the environment, then run:

pip install jaxmod

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

jaxmod-0.2.0.tar.gz (28.4 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

jaxmod-0.2.0-py3-none-any.whl (22.1 kB view details)

Uploaded Python 3

File details

Details for the file jaxmod-0.2.0.tar.gz.

File metadata

  • Download URL: jaxmod-0.2.0.tar.gz
  • Upload date:
  • Size: 28.4 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.7.20

File hashes

Hashes for jaxmod-0.2.0.tar.gz
Algorithm Hash digest
SHA256 c22b179448596bb831d6fb40ec656740fd896a98fc31d4872689111d5afd3c9d
MD5 bf22c8bb0b4bfabef8ca042f038879e4
BLAKE2b-256 93efd9689fd1ce5aadd899aa0f31579f8b337ee761b5af2ecf808ec52cfa350d

See more details on using hashes here.

File details

Details for the file jaxmod-0.2.0-py3-none-any.whl.

File metadata

  • Download URL: jaxmod-0.2.0-py3-none-any.whl
  • Upload date:
  • Size: 22.1 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? Yes
  • Uploaded via: uv/0.7.20

File hashes

Hashes for jaxmod-0.2.0-py3-none-any.whl
Algorithm Hash digest
SHA256 41a4c9c92e4bf81c8fb7424c9c8997ca8509bfdd57fba21fa94de9ef04f20130
MD5 c368f8c2eaa7e59b3d1b2871e3d6987d
BLAKE2b-256 fd3cf070d6eface6b6b756eac9db929ddecf812773dd27f20dfc84cab6a8adef

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page